This study was to explore the effect of long-term cold exposure on morphological changes of WAT and BAT, metabolic changes and inflammatory responses in vivo. We also investigated the effect of cold exposure on the osteogenic differentiation of BMMSCs and the mechanism involved in vitro. At the end of the animal experiments, WAT and BAT were isolated and analyzed by HE staining. The results showed that both temperature and exposure time were associated with the degree of WAT browning. Then, peripheral blood samples were collected and centrifuged to obtain serum. Serum biochemical analysis was performed. After exposure to cold air for 21 d, cyclic adenosine monophosphate (cAMP) level in BAT was greatly upregulated. cAMP in WAT and glycerol levels were slightly increased. Cold exposure decreased triglyceride (TG) level and increased the levels of total cholesterol (TC) and low-density lipoprotein cholesterol (LDL-C). Whereas, high-density lipoprotein cholesterol (HDL-C) and free fatty acid (FFA) levels remains unchanged. Moreover, leptin and adiponectin (ADP) levels were remarkably downregulated. Tumor necrosis factor (TNF)-alpha and interleukin (IL)-6 concentrations were significantly elevated. Furthermore, the results showed that cold exposure significantly elevated runt-related transcription factor 2 (Runx2), bone sialoprotein (BSP), osteopontin (OPN) and collagen I levels and promoted the phosphorylation of p38 MAPK. However, the inducing effects were greatly inhibited by p38 MAPK inhibitor SB203580. These data suggest that long-term cold exposure activate BAT, increase lipolysis rate and enhance inflammatory response in mice. Furthermore, cold exposure promoted.. the osteogenic differentiation of BMMSCs partially via the p38 MAPK pathway.
